2343 GMT - Japanese stocks may fall as concerns about higher borrowing costs persist. Nikkei futures are down 0.8% at 38520 on the SGX. USD/JPY is at 151.54, compared with 151.62 as of Friday's Tokyo stock market close. Expectations have grown lately for further Bank of Japan rate increases and the Fed to slow its rate cuts. Investors are focusing on any developments over U.S. tariffs as well as domestic corporate earnings. The Nikkei Stock Average fell 0.7% to 38787.02 on Friday. (kosaku.narioka@wsj.com)
